I grab mine by the scruff of their necks if I cannot pick them up easily. You can only do things as SOON as there is a problem...and the time out should not be too long. You will not hurt them pulling them apart...you might get nipped.
If they are really using their teeth, you need to separate them so they do not hurt each other!
I would not take the toys away.....they need to learn! That way, if there is a scuffle over a toy and you immediately stop them and put them in a room where there is nothing to play with...hopefully they will catch on. It has never failed me yet. Sometimes it takes a few times..and you must be consistent.
